Output d61eb8b43f61f410c384d0377ebfb1d2c02ef86d461fa176a7782bfc60a5d8f8:2

value
10939435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 096e3e3b0d7e26a10e042c853118ac98a63f5435 OP_EQUAL
address
32Yt56RW9xNgJq753eoGwRsf3gN9UUFLeV
transaction
d61eb8b43f61f410c384d0377ebfb1d2c02ef86d461fa176a7782bfc60a5d8f8
spent
true